Angular 5 restrict input to numbers. You can read the .
Angular 5 restrict input to numbers. It is working fine in desktop browser, but not working in android mobile. v1 Online Demo: Allow Numbers & Only Two Decimals [0-9] (With Decimal Limit). This helps maintain data integrity and prevents invalid entries in forms or user input fields. Feb 21, 2025 · In this article, we’ll explore a custom Angular directive called digitOnly that enforces numeric-only input while supporting decimals, negatives, and customizable validation rules. Aug 30, 2020 · I'm building an Angular 10 reactive form and want to limit the number of chars the user can enter into an input field. Angular 5,6,7,8,9 - Only Number Input, Only Decimal Input. Dec 1, 2019 · Learn how to create an input field in Angular that accepts only numbers, ensuring user input validation and restricting non-numeric characters. This binding keeps the values of value and volume in sync. link Supported <input> types The following input In angularjs is there any functionality available that allows only numbers to be typed into a text box like Appears to me to be browser specific as to whether it will allow none numeric entry or not. We cannot submit non-numeric numbers and if we do, we get null. cost_price | number : '1. Below are the approaches to restrict the input box to allow only numbers and decimal point JavaScript: Jul 11, 2014 · I am looking for ways to limit the value inside the input to 4 and process the 4 digit value unto my controller. Is there a fix for this? Aug 10, 2020 · In this Angular tutorial, we’ll learn how to restrict a user from typing only Numbers or Alphanumeric characters in the Input form controls in Angular 10/9/8/7/6/5/4 application by binding the Keypress event. number_expression number : fractionSize}} Number of decimal places to round the number to. value? In React, it is possible to define value property and afterwards input change will be basically bound to the value (not possible to modify it without value change). In other respects, model inputs work similarly to standard inputs. There are numerous recommended and inbuilt methodologies to restrict Nov 25, 2021 · Even if it’s your very first angular application you might have come across scenarios to restrict inputs from the user. Jan 19, 2023 · You must create a directive, directives in Angular allow you to attach behavior to elements in the DOM. component import { LimitToDirective } from ' The <input type="number"> defines a field for entering a number. Oct 27, 2016 · I have implemented the directive to restrict the input field using angular2. How can I do it? My code: <ion-content > <form> Oct 6, 2021 · In this tutorial, we will learn how we can restrict a user from typing or allow only numbers or Alphanumeric characters in Angular input form controls during the keypress event. You can read the Learn how to add min and max attributes to Angular inputs with this step-by-step guide. I used min/max attribute, but it's not working. Use the following attributes to specify restrictions: max - specifies the maximum value allowed min - specifies the minimum value allowed step - specifies the legal number intervals value - Specifies the default value Tip: Always add the <label> tag for best accessibility practices! Sep 12, 2019 · Restricting an input box to allow only numbers and decimal points involves setting up validation rules that ensure users can only enter numerical values and decimal separators. This tutorial covers everything you need to know, from setting the minimum and maximum values to validating user input. It provides a number of features for validating user input, including the ability to restrict the characters that can be entered into a textbox. May 25, 2016 · Is it possible to implement an input that allows to type only numbers inside without manual handling of event. Angular input min max Aug 3, 2017 · Actually when you use type="number" your input control populate with up/down arrow to increment/decrement numeric value, so when you update textbox value with those button it will not pass limit of 100, but when you manually give input like 120/130 and so on, it will not validate for max limit, so you have to validate it by code. Angular offers multiple ways to handle numeric form validation. ts Sep 18, 2024 · As @rbrijesh mentioned, if one types more than the maximum decimals, the input does not show it, but the value of the input is longer by one number. Create a file: number-restrict. You can disable manual input OR you have to write some code on The ng-maxlength directive adds a restriction to an input field, and to the validator of the form. Prerequisites Angular 10, How to create new Angular Project Allow Digits or Numeric Values in Input Box In this example I am going to check each input value on key up or key press event. However we can limit max and min number to enter. <input type="number" class="form-control input-lg Learn how to restrict an HTML input field with type="number" to accept only positive numbers using various methods and techniques. Nov 25, 2021 · Even if it’s your very first angular application you might have come across scenarios to restrict inputs from the user. On Chrome simply using <input type='number'/> is enough and it will not allow any none numeric entry, Firefox on the other hand with same Html will allow any input but triggers the invalid input flag if the value is not numeric. The javascript function checks for charcode when a key is pressed in the keyboard and it check if it does not fall between 48 and 57 then it is other than digit. I am looking for a simple way to get Chrome behaviour on all browsers Apr 2, 2019 · In my angular application, I have an input field where I want the user to enter an input value between 0-100. How can I restrict users from entering I want to get only positive values, is there any way to prevent it using only html Please don't suggest validation method By Tony Becker How To Guides Angular: How to restrict special characters in a textbox Angular is a popular front-end framework for building web applications. Refer to this answer for a sample. name" pattern="" /> In other case, you should handle it using custom directive. You may see Jul 16, 2018 · I would like to limit the input number that can go up to the current year, the user cannot enter a year higher than the current one. target. . Aug 17, 2020 · Wondering how to restrict your input field to accept number only? Sometimes, you apply <input type="number"> and ended up with a thought of having it solved, but that’s not the case. Find the code with <mat-form-field>. Dec 31, 2023 · In this Angular tutorial, I am going to explain input-type numeric validation in different ways. The ng-maxlength is not the same as the maxlength attribute in HTML, which will prevent users from typing more than the restricted number of characters. link <input> and <textarea> attributes All of the attributes that can be used with normal <input> and <textarea> elements can be used on elements inside <mat-form-field> as well. In the above example, the CustomSlider can write values into its value model input, which then propagates those values back to the volume signal in MediaControls. The only limitation is that the type attribute can only be one of the values supported by matInput. Notice that the binding passes the volume signal instance, not the value of the signal. 2-2' Jan 4, 2017 · /> The above input is a generic text input which may either be used as a simple text field or as a numeric field, for example, to show the year. The maxLength Validator doesn't prevent the user from entering more chars - the form only becomes invalid. directive. There are numerous recommended and inbuilt methodologies to restrict input Jun 6, 2018 · I would use a validator for the input field or number pipe like this - item. May 11, 2024 · Input type number has built-in validation to enter number only. This includes Angular directives such as ngModel and formControl. Using Angular 2, how can I use the same input control and apply some sort of filter/mask on this field, such that it accepts only numbers? What are the different ways I can achieve this? InputNumber is an input component for numerical input, supporting both controlled and reactive forms with ngModel and formControlName properties. Oct 18, 2018 · With the recent Angular 4 release, you can use the pattern attribute to restrict characters as mentioned in this feature <input [(ngModel)]="order. input numeric If the input is null or undefined, it will just be returned. qmb1o v1 1wshs 4mr obfr 3h uhonhvwjx fm v3gv f5rfsbi